Prefabricated Modular Container House: Design, Advantages, and Applications

A prefabricated modular container house is a portable, factory-built structure that is quick to assemble, customizable, and cost-efficient.

A prefabricated modular container house is a modern, flexible, and sustainable building solution that leverages factory-built modules or repurposed shipping containers to create residential, commercial, or temporary structures. These homes or offices are manufactured off-site in controlled environments, transported to the construction site, and assembled quickly, offering a highly efficient alternative to traditional construction methods. The modular nature of the design allows for scalability, relocation, and customization, making it suitable for a wide range of applications, from urban housing to emergency shelters.

The construction of a prefabricated modular container house begins with designing modules that meet structural, thermal, and aesthetic standards. Standard shipping containers are commonly used due to their strength, durability, and uniform dimensions, which simplify stacking and connection. Alternatively, custom modular units made from steel, wood, or composite materials can be fabricated in factories to meet specific client requirements. These modules are equipped with insulation, electrical wiring, plumbing, and interior finishes during production, ensuring high quality and consistency while reducing on-site labor.

One of the main advantages of modular container houses is speed of construction. Since modules are prefabricated off-site, site preparation and assembly can occur simultaneously, significantly reducing overall project timelines. A complete house can often be installed in a matter of days or weeks, depending on size and complexity. This rapid construction process is especially valuable in disaster relief, temporary housing, or fast-growing urban areas where demand for affordable housing is urgent.

Sustainability is another significant benefit. Prefabricated modular houses often use recycled or repurposed containers, reducing the need for new raw materials and minimizing construction waste. Energy efficiency is enhanced through factory-controlled installation of insulation, windows, and HVAC systems. Modular designs also allow for disassembly, relocation, or expansion, extending the lifecycle of the structure and providing flexibility for changing needs.

Customization is highly flexible with modular container houses. Interior layouts, facades, and finishes can be tailored to suit residential, office, commercial, or hospitality purposes. Multiple modules can be stacked vertically or arranged horizontally to create multi-story buildings or wide open-plan spaces. Outdoor extensions, terraces, or rooftop gardens can also be integrated to enhance comfort and usability. Modern modular houses often incorporate smart home technologies, sustainable energy systems such as solar panels, and efficient water and waste management solutions, meeting contemporary living standards.

Durability and safety are key considerations. Shipping containers are designed to withstand harsh conditions at sea, making them robust against natural forces. Additional reinforcements, weatherproofing, and fire safety measures ensure long-term resilience for residential or commercial use. High-quality materials and precision factory construction also reduce maintenance needs and improve structural integrity compared to some traditional buildings.

Applications of prefabricated modular container houses are diverse. In urban environments, they provide affordable, quick-to-build housing solutions, co-living spaces, and office pods. In remote locations or construction sites, they serve as temporary housing or on-site offices. They are also widely used in tourism, hospitality, and emergency relief operations, offering comfortable, adaptable spaces where conventional construction may be slow or impractical. Their portability allows structures to be relocated or expanded as needed, providing unmatched flexibility.

In conclusion, prefabricated modular container houses offer a fast, cost-effective, sustainable, and flexible alternative to conventional construction. With advantages in speed, sustainability, customization, and durability, these structures meet modern needs for housing, commercial use, and temporary shelters. As urban populations grow and demand for efficient, adaptable, and eco-friendly buildings increases, prefabricated modular container houses are becoming an increasingly valuable solution in architecture and construction.
